Understanding OnlyFans and Content Leaks

OnlyFans is a subscription-based platform that allows creators to share exclusive content with their subscribers. It has gained popularity among various content creators, including models, influencers, and adult entertainers. The platform offers a direct way for creators to monetize their content, bypassing traditional intermediaries. However, the rise of OnlyFans has also brought attention to the issue of content leaks.

Content leaks occur when unauthorized individuals gain access to exclusive content and distribute it without the creator's consent. This can happen through various means, including hacking, phishing, or simply sharing login credentials. Security Measures and Best Practices

To mitigate the risk of content leaks, creators and platforms must implement robust security measures. Here are some best practices to consider:

  • Strong Passwords: Use complex passwords that are difficult to guess or hack.
  • Two-Factor Authentication: Enable two-factor authentication to add an extra layer of security.
  • Regular Updates: Keep software and security systems up to date to protect against known vulnerabilities.
  • Content Watermarking: Watermark content to deter unauthorized sharing and distribution.
  • Legal Action: Take legal action against individuals who distribute leaked content without consent.

Platforms like OnlyFans also have a responsibility to enhance security measures and provide support to creators. This includes investing in advanced security technologies, conducting regular audits, and offering resources to help creators protect their content.
